Many insurance providers use a range of techniques, from downplaying the severity of injuries through to questioning the validity of medical treatments received. They might also try to shift blame onto the cyclist, even if contributory negligence laws do not apply. Given that victims of bike accidents often suffer car accident injuries ranging from broken bones and severe lacerations to traumatic brain injuries, these tactics can be particularly distressing and financially detrimental. Protecting Your Rights: What to Do After a Bike Accident Claim
After a bike accident claim, protecting your rights is paramount. The first step is to ensure your safety and that of others involved. Document the scene, taking photos and exchanging information with the other party and any witnesses. Refrain from accepting any immediate liability; it’s a common insurance tactic to have you admit fault, so be cautious in your interactions.
Seeking medical attention is crucial, even if injuries seem minor. This not only provides documentation of your wounds but also strengthens your personal injury claim. Consult with an attorney specializing in bike accident claims as soon as possible. They can guide you through the process, ensuring your rights are not breached and helping you navigate accident settlements. Remember, understanding your legal options is key to securing a fair compensation for your troubles.
